The London School of Hygiene & Tropical Medicine is seeking a Finance System Support professional to take ownership of finance system support. You will act as a key contact for users while delivering high-quality support and improving processes.

This full-time, permanent role requires strong experience in IT service delivery, ideally within higher education. Candidates should hold relevant professional qualifications and be able to manage their workload effectively.

Salary is £39,984 - £45,728 per annum with additional benefits including 30 days annual leave and Pension Scheme membership.
